A car covers a specific distance path at an average speed of 40 km/h and returns along the same course layout at 60 km/h. Find the average speed for the round journey.
A. 46 km/h
B. 48 km/h
C. 52 km/h
D. 50 km/h
Answer: Option B
Solution (By JKExamLibrary)
Average Speed = 2xy / (x + y) = (2 * 40 * 60) / (40 + 60) = 4800 / 100 = 48 km/h.

A vehicle covers a certain distance at 48 km/h in 5 hours. How much time will it take to cover the same distance at 60 km/h?
A. 5.0 hours
B. 4.5 hours
C. 3.5 hours
D. 4.0 hours

Correct Answer: Option D


Explanation:
Distance = 48 * 5 = 240 km. New time required = 240 / 60 = 4 hours.

A person covers a distance of 120 km at 30 km/h and another 180 km at 45 km/h. Find his average speed for the whole journey.
A. 42 km/h
B. 37.5 km/h
C. 40 km/h
D. 36 km/h

Correct Answer: Option B


Explanation:
Total distance = 120 + 180 = 300 km. Total time taken = 120/30 + 180/45 = 4 + 4 = 8 hours. Average speed = 300 / 8 = 37.5 km/h.

A train passes a standing passenger in 8 seconds and crosses a 180-meter long platform in 17 seconds. Find the speed of the train.
A. 22 m/s
B. 18 m/s
C. 24 m/s
D. 20 m/s

Correct Answer: Option D


Explanation:
Time taken to pass the platform alone = 17 - 8 = 9 seconds. Speed of train = 180 / 9 = 20 m/s.
